Feature Comparison
Adsly
Commission-Free Marketplace
Adsly's foundational feature is its commitment to a zero-commission model. Unlike many other platforms or agencies that take a percentage of each deal, Adsly allows creators to retain every dollar they earn from sponsorships. The platform generates revenue through simple, transparent monthly subscription plans for creators who want advanced features. This ensures that the financial relationship between creator and sponsor remains direct and uncomplicated, aligning the platform's success with the creator's ability to earn more.
SEO-Friendly Creator Listings
Every creator profile and sponsorship listing on Adsly is built to be discoverable on the open web. Each listing gets its own dedicated, public webpage that is optimized for search engines. This includes the benefit of a "dofollow" backlink to the creator's own website or platform, which can help improve their site's search ranking. This feature provides lasting value beyond the marketplace itself, acting as a permanent, discoverable asset that can attract sponsors organically over time.
Direct Messaging and Negotiation
The platform facilitates clear and direct communication between creators and potential sponsors. Once a brand is interested in a listing, they can use the built-in inbox to message the creator directly. This eliminates the need for third-party email exchanges or middlemen managing conversations. It allows both parties to discuss terms, negotiate pricing, and ask questions transparently, leading to more efficient and trustworthy partnership formations.
Performance Tracking and Analytics
For creators on the Pro plan, Adsly provides essential analytics to understand the performance of their listings. This goes beyond simple view counts to include metrics like clicks and engagement on the listing itself. This data is crucial for creators to gauge interest, understand what attracts sponsors, and make informed decisions about how to present their opportunity or adjust their pricing strategy for better results.
X11.social
Call to Tweet
This is the cornerstone feature of X11.social. Users can simply dial a dedicated phone number from any device and speak their thoughts aloud. The AI system listens, transcribes the conversation, and intelligently refines the raw speech into coherent, polished posts ready for X. It captures the natural flow of ideas, making content creation possible during commutes, walks, or any situation where typing is impractical. The AI learns your speaking style to ensure the final posts sound authentically like you.
Creator Chat Editor
For users who prefer typing, the platform offers a familiar, chat-like text interface. This editor simplifies the drafting process, mimicking the ease of sending a text message. It is enhanced with smart action buttons that appear contextually, allowing for immediate tasks like publishing, scheduling, adjusting the tone of a post, or attaching media. This feature streamlines the workflow from idea to published content in a seamless, intuitive environment.
Context-Aware Browser Extension
The free Chrome extension acts as an AI assistant on any webpage. By pressing a hotkey (like Alt+Space), users can activate a chat terminal or voice assistant directly over the content they are viewing, whether it's a YouTube video, article, or tweet. The AI understands the context of the page and can summarize it, extract key points, and instantly transform that information into draft posts or threads, eliminating the need for copy-pasting or switching tabs.
Virality Analytics
This proactive feature helps users improve their content before it goes live. The analytics system evaluates draft posts to predict their potential performance. It can identify elements that might cause a post to "flop" and provides suggestions for fixes. This allows creators to refine hooks, adjust messaging, and optimize their content for better engagement based on data-driven insights, turning guesswork into a more strategic publishing process.

Pricing Comparison
Adsly
Adsly offers simple, tiered monthly pricing focused on the needs of creators.
Free Plan ($0/month): This plan allows creators to start with up to 3 active listings, each capable of hosting multiple sponsorship opportunities. It includes basic messaging (3 inquiries per month), view-count statistics, and an SEO-friendly public listing page.
Pro Plan ($15/month): Recommended for serious creators, the Pro plan provides unlimited active listings and unlimited messaging with potential sponsors. It unlocks full analytics tracking views and clicks, unlimited email alerts for new opportunities, and priority placement in marketplace search results for greater visibility.
X11.social
X11.social offers three main subscription tiers, each including a 7-day free trial with no credit card required to start. All plans include access to the Creator Chat editor, unlimited post generation, smart scheduling, and direct publishing to X.
The Starter plan is priced at $19 per month and is designed for testing voice-to-post creation, including 30 minutes of voice call time monthly. The Creator plan, at $39 per month, is the most popular and aims to help build consistent habits with 150 minutes of monthly voice call time. The Professional plan costs $69 per month, catering to higher-volume users like influencers and businesses with 270 minutes of voice call time each month. Voice call minutes can be used anytime, all at once or spread out.

Frequently Asked Questions
Adsly FAQ
Who is Adsly for?
Adsly is designed for two main groups. First, it is for creators of all sizes who have an audience and want to monetize it through sponsorships. This includes newsletter authors, podcasters, bloggers, SaaS founders, and community managers. Second, it is for brands, marketers, and businesses seeking authentic, direct partnerships with these creators to promote their products or services to engaged, niche audiences.
How does Adsly make money if it doesn't take commissions?
Adsly operates on a software-as-a-service (SaaS) subscription model for creators. It offers a free plan with basic features and a paid Pro plan with advanced capabilities like unlimited listings, full analytics, and priority placement. Brands can browse and contact creators for free. This pricing structure ensures the platform's incentives are aligned with helping creators succeed, as more successful creators are more likely to upgrade their plans.
What can I list as a sponsorship opportunity?
You can list any platform or channel with an engaged audience. Common examples include email newsletters, podcasts, blogs, social media accounts (like YouTube or Twitter), SaaS applications, online communities (like Discord or Slack), and websites. For each listing, you can define multiple "opportunities," such as different ad placements, partnership types, or custom collaboration ideas.
How are listings verified for quality?
Adsly employs a manual review process for new listings to ensure authenticity and maintain a high-quality marketplace. This review checks for genuine creators and real audience metrics to prevent spam, fake traffic, or misrepresentation. This helps build trust for brands browsing the platform, knowing they are evaluating legitimate opportunities with real potential for return on investment.
X11.social FAQ
How does the Call to Tweet feature work?
You call a dedicated local phone number provided by X11.social. As you speak about your ideas, the AI listens and transcribes your conversation in real-time. After the call, the AI processes the transcription, breaking it down into coherent points, refining the language, and formatting it into draft posts that sound like you. These drafts are then sent to you for review and easy publishing directly to your X account.
Is there a free way to try X11.social?
Yes, there are two main ways to try it for free. First, you can experience a 5-minute demo call without any signup or credit card required. Second, all paid plans include a full 7-day free trial. Additionally, the context-aware browser extension is completely free to install and use, allowing you to test the core AI assistant functionality on any webpage.
What is the difference between the Creator Chat and the Browser Extension?
The Creator Chat is the primary web-based editor within your X11.social dashboard, ideal for drafting and managing posts in a dedicated workspace. The Browser Extension is a tool for content capture and creation outside the dashboard. It allows you to generate posts from any online content (like videos or articles) directly from that page, making it perfect for spontaneous idea capture while browsing the web.
Can I schedule posts in advance with X11.social?
Absolutely. Smart scheduling is a core feature included in all plans. Within the Creator Chat editor or via voice command, you can instruct the AI to schedule your polished posts for specific dates and times in the future. This allows for strategic content planning and consistent audience engagement without requiring you to be online at the moment of posting.
